Single-Digit Sensations
Four incoming transfers, Roger Saleapaga, Walker Lyons, Cade Uluave, and Kyle Kasper, have opted for the prestigious single-digit jerseys. These numbers are often associated with star players and key contributors, and these newcomers are expected to make an immediate impact. Saleapaga and Lyons, both tight ends, could become the top names at their position, while Kasper, a wide receiver, will bring his skills from Oregon to compete for a starting role. Uluave, the top linebacker in the transfer portal, is set to make waves from the get-go.
Transfer Talent
In addition to the single-digit crew, several other transfers have chosen notable jersey numbers. Jayven Williams (15), Jake Clifton (31), Paki Finau (53), Zak Yamauchi (56), and Jr Sia (62) are all expected to make an impact, especially along the offensive line. Finau, Yamauchi, and Sia will be battling it out for immediate playing time, while Williams and Clifton are poised to contribute significantly as well.
Fresh Faces, Fresh Numbers
The true freshmen class has also selected some memorable jersey numbers. Enoch Watson (17), Jaron Pula (21), Terrance Saryon (23), DeVaughn Eka (25), Kennan Pula (25), Braxton Lindsey (30), Nehemiah Kolone (41), Bott Multalo (52), and Legend Glasker (88) are all set to make their mark on the field.
